J&K Interlocutors Report : A conspiracy to sever J&K from India


The Home Ministry of the Government of India constituted a 3-member interlocutors group on 13 October 2010 to find a solution to the Jammu-Kashmir issue. The interlocutors submitted their Report on 12 October 2011. The home ministry after suppressing the Report for 7 months made it public only on 24 May 2012.
